WELLINGTON RACES.‘ CONCLUDING DAY. WELLINGTON, Aprily 17. Following are the cpncluding events of the second day’s races:———
Autumn Handicap, of 700 sovs; 1 mile and % furlongs.——Maioha. 8.0 1, Kilmoon 8.11 2, Imaribbon 8.9 3. All started. Won by half a length. Time 2.20 1-5.
Pacific Handicap; of 500 sovs; 6. furlongs-.-—Raceful 8.5 1, Humbug 10.2 2, Wake -8.5 3. All started. Won by a. length and a half, a length between second and third. Time 1.13 3-5.
Trentham Gold Cup, of 1000 sovs; 2 miles; weight for age.-—Amytha.s 1, Vagabond 2, Bonnie Maid 3. All started. Won easily. Time 3.27 1-5. Suburlban Handicap; of 450 sovs;‘6 tux-longs:-Bon Spec 8.2 1, Onslaught 8.12 2, Bindle_9.3 3. Scr: Tigritiya. Won by a. neck, half a. length between second and thi/rd. Time 1.12 2-5.
Belmont Handicap, of 250 sovs; 6 furlongs.--Paoanui 7.12 1, Early Dawn 9.5 2, Silk Rein 6.7 3. All started. Won by two lengths
